For the eighth year in a row, United Way of Lewis County will be participating in Giving Tuesday; a global movement dedicated to giving back, celebrating generosity, and inspiring charitable giving during the holiday season. Following Thanksgiving and the widely recognized shopping events Black Friday and Cyber Monday, Giving Tuesday will take place on December 1 and will kick off the giving season by inspiring people to collaborate and give back. Giving Tuesday is simply about creating a day for everyone, everywhere, to come together to do good, improve our local community and give back in impactful ways. In total, contributions to United Way of Lewis County have exceeded $52,000.

Giving Tuesday was launched in 2012 as a simple idea: to create a day that encourages people to do good. Over the past nine years, this idea has grown into a global movement that inspires hundreds of millions of people to give, collaborate, and celebrate generosity.

Giving Tuesday for United Way of Lewis County is very special and leads to large impacts in our community through the dollars raised on this day. Donations made to United Way on December 1 will be matched up to $5,000 by a very generous anonymous donor. This donor has been supporting United Way’s efforts on Giving Tuesday for the past five years.
